On Saturday, October 18, 2008 at 6:28 am, Ricer46 wrote:
>Mark's suggestion was a great one. I recall one time that I needed to restore a
Ghost
>image, you can imagine my dismay to discover that the image was corrupt. Ghost (and
>Acronis) has a tool for checking an image after it's made, but I was a novice and
>didn't even know the tool was there. That cost me a fair amount of lost time. Since
>then I always run the check on a newly created image. Presumably your DriveImage
>XML has a similar feature. Acronis allows you to mount a drive image just like a
>hard drive (the newer Ghost probably also has this feature). This allows you to
restore
>a few files (to an alternate location) without risk, most likely if a few files
restore
>from an image, every file will.
